Referring to the drawings, there is shown a pair of tweezers comprising opposite spring arms 10 connected integrally at their upper ends and extending divergently as shown.
The device is made'of suitable resilient metal preferably sheet steel, and may be formed by the usual method of stamping.
Patented Mar. 1, 1910..
In producing the device, a blank is 'stampedhaving similarly shaped end portions, and having a rectangular opening l0 at its center which thus presents attenuated connecting portions 10. The blank is of the connecting portions JGI'Gd tO hold the arms exiagonally from each other. Each of the arms comprises'an enlarged upper grip portion 11. and atapering lower portion 12 extending in an oblique angle therefrom, as shown. The extreme outer end portions of the arms are again turned slightly at an angle to the portion 12 and taper to a point 15. Th se points are adapted for the removal ofsmall splinters. A slightl enlarged and rounded heel 13 is forme at its inner end, for engagement with pliable splinters, or splinters beneath the ends of the finger nails as shown in Fig. 5. The edges '14 on the sides of the arms are concaveadjacent to the points 15, and the edge 16 is convex to strengthen the outer portion of the arm and converges toward the at the point 15.
bent centrally The enlargement 13 consists of a rounded for usein a manner similar to that for w ich the points 15 are intended. The portion 13 is especially adapted for use with splinters of weakened wood, which might .be hable'to breakage if engaged between the points 15, or on which the points 15 could not obtain a sufficient hold for extraction. portions are less liable to sever or break a splinter than the usual sharply pointed tweezer points.
As shown in Fi 1, the device is adapted tov be grasped in t e hand with the portion 11 extending centrally of the hand to be grasped between the palm. and the .second and third-fingers of the hand while the fore finger and thumb are utilized to manipulate the arms 10. The implement is thus steadied against thefirmestpart of the hand and 1t These broad- I willbe apparent that by forming the device .0f the device serving to prevent undue rein this manner the grasp thereon may be nlilore steady than with tweezers of rectilinear s ape.
Fig. 4 shows a method of using the device where the splinter isvery small and the: eyes of the operator may not be sufiiciently strong to discern the projecting portion of thesplinter clearly. By the use of the concaved edge 14, a larger portion of the tweezers is presented against the finger, assuring the engagement of the splinter.
The points of the device are'unusually well adapted for use in cleaning finger nails, 1 and by the use of the flat edge produced in stamping, the nails may be easily trimmed by scraping their ends as shown in Fig. 6. The concave ed e 14 serves to round the; edges of the nai s and remove their sharp- 3 ness. 7
It will be seen that a pair of tweezers is 5 presented of especially desirable construction, improvements over tweezers of the ordinary type being attained'without additional expense in manufacture. The join ing portions on o posite sides of the openmg 10 aredepen ed upon for the resilience of the device, the cut away central portion sistance to the operation of' the tweezers. To strengthen the junction of the arms without affecting their resiliency, the bight is formed in tubular shape as indicated at 13.
